PRNG between Slots vs. Table Games: Contrasting Distinct Worlds
I used to assume all casino games employed the same RNG uniformly, but that is incorrect. Slots rely on a continuous RNG that controls the position of every reel independently. The algorithm generates a number for each reel, and the combination of stops determines the win. Because modern video slots may feature hundreds of thousands of paylines and complex bonus mechanics, the RNG needs to manage a massive number of possible outcomes. I’ve studied games where a single spin may generate over a million combinations, and the RNG needs to map its output uniformly across that entire space. Table games, meanwhile, often utilize a different approach. In virtual blackjack, the RNG shuffles a virtual deck once and then distributes from that shuffled state, simulating a physical shoe. The randomness is applied upfront into the shuffle, and the deal follows a set order from there.
This distinction matters because it affects how I perceive streaks and volatility. A slot RNG is « memoryless » on every spin, which produces the high-variance, hit-or-miss experience players enjoy. A virtual blackjack game, nevertheless, has a temporary memory within a shoe. If I’m keeping count in a single-deck virtual game, the RNG’s initial shuffle produces a fixed card order, and the removal of cards modifies the probabilities until the next shuffle. I’ve validated this by recording dealt cards in demo mode. The method Independent Testing Labs Verify Fairness
I seldom take a casino’s word on RNG integrity at face value. That’s the place independent testing labs come in. Organizations like eCOGRA, iTech Labs, and GLI are the unsung heroes of online gambling. They take the game’s RNG code, run it through millions of simulated rounds, and contrast the results against expected statistical distributions. For a European roulette game, they’ll check that each of the 37 pockets appears roughly 2.7% of the time, with a margin of error so small it would take a supercomputer to detect a bias. They also inspect the source code to ensure there’s no secondary logic that could manipulate outcomes based on bet size or player history. When I notice a seal from one of these labs on a casino’s footer, I know a third party has done the heavy lifting.
What I consider most comforting is that these audits aren’t one-time events. Reputable labs conduct ongoing monitoring, often pulling live game data directly from the casino’s servers. They check that the RNG hasn’t been altered after certification and that the game behaves identically in the live environment as it did in the test lab. What a Certificate Reveals to You
A common RNG certificate isn’t just a stamp of quality. It includes specific data: the designation of the testing lab, the period of certification, the games or platform covered, and the tested RTP range. I’ve come across certificates that detail specific slot titles with their calculated RTP, like 96.5% for a particular game. This matters because I can then contrast the promoted RTP with the audited one. If a casino states a slot has a 97% RTP but the certificate says 94%, something is wrong. The certificate also confirms that the RNG uses a secure cryptographic algorithm and that the seeding process complies with industry standards. The way Random Number Generation Really Functions in Online Casinos
When discussing RNG in a casino, I mean a software algorithm that generates a sequence of numbers with no predictable pattern. These numbers map straight onto game outcomes: a slot reel position, a roulette pocket, or a card drawn from a virtual deck. The key concept is that each outcome must be statistically independent. If I spin a slot twice in a row, the first result gives me absolutely nothing about the second. That’s the gold standard, and it’s what regulators demand. Without true independence, games become exploitable, and the house edge forfeits its mathematical foundation. For a player, this means the promise of fair odds isn’t just a marketing slogan; it’s a technical requirement baked into every millisecond of gameplay.
Many players mix up real randomness with the human perception of randomness. I’ve seen people swear a slot is « due » for a win after ten dead spins, but a properly designed RNG has no memory. Each spin pulls a fresh number from the algorithm’s current state, completely detached from history. This is why I always emphasize that streaks, both winning and losing, are natural statistical clusters, not signs of tampering. Pseudorandom vs. True Random: What Really Powers Your Games
Almost every online casino uses a pseudorandom number generator, not a true random source. A PRNG starts with a seed value and runs it through a complex mathematical formula to produce numbers that look random. The « pseudo » part doesn’t mean it’s fake. It means the sequence is deterministic if you know the seed and algorithm. In practice, casinos constantly reseed the generator using unpredictable inputs like server noise, mouse movements, or hardware timestamps, making the output effectively indistinguishable from true randomness. I’ve studied the Mersenne Twister, a common algorithm, and its period is so astronomically large that you’d never exhaust it in a lifetime of play. For all practical purposes, a well-implemented PRNG offers fairness that matches physical roulette wheels or shuffled decks.

The Inner Workings Behind a Current Casino RNG
When I explore the technical side, I concentrate on two components: the algorithm and the seeding process. The algorithm is a mathematical function that changes an input number into a new number. For casino games, the output is commonly scaled to the needed range. For a 5-reel slot with 30 symbols per reel, the RNG might produce a number between 0 and 4.29 billion, which is then mapped to a specific reel stop using a modulo operation. The critical part is that the mapping must be uniform, meaning every possible outcome has an exactly equal chance of being selected. If I were auditing a game, I’d run billions of simulated rounds and check that each symbol position appears within a statistically acceptable margin of its expected frequency. Any deviation would be a red flag.
The seeding mechanism is what stops the RNG from turning predictable. A fixed seed would generate the same sequence every time, which is obviously intolerable. Modern casinos obtain entropy from multiple sources: the exact millisecond a player clicks spin, network packet arrival times, internal CPU cycle counters, and even dedicated hardware random generators on the server. I’ve seen setups where the seed is a hash of dozens of such variables, making it computationally infeasible to reverse-engineer. Seeds and Algorithms: The Unseen Handshake
Think of the seed as the initial spark and the algorithm as the motor that maintains the momentum. The seed is generated once per session or per spin, according to the implementation, and the algorithm generates a stream of numbers from that point. I’ve seen architectures where the RNG runs continuously in the background, and the moment I press « spin, » the system takes the next number in the queue. This stops any timing manipulation. The real magic is that the algorithm’s output meets rigorous statistical test suites like Diehard or NIST SP 800-22. These tests examine patterns, runs, and correlations. If a game’s RNG can’t pass them, it won’t get certified. Licence and Random Number Generator Criteria in Canada
Canada’s gambling scene is unique because provinces regulate their own online casinos, but many Canadians also play at internationally licensed offshore sites. When I review a platform like Emberbet Casino, I’m focused on which licensing body governs its RNG standards. Generally, a casino serving Canadian players holds a licence from a jurisdiction like the Malta Gaming Authority, the Kahnawake Gaming Commission, or the Curacao Gaming Control Board. Each of these regulators requires regular RNG audits. The MGA, for instance, requires games to be tested by an approved lab before they can be offered, and it enforces strict technical standards. I’ve reviewed the MGA’s technical directive, and it states that RNGs must pass tests for unpredictability, non-repeatability, and uniform distribution.
What this implies for a Canadian player is that even if the casino isn’t provincially run, the RNG can still be maintained to a high standard, given the licence is from a credible body.
